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Duffield to Butlers Lane start from £22.10 one way, or £22.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Duffield to Butlers Lane are available for £24.10 one way, or £24.30 return

Duffield Station Facilities

Duffield Train Station keeps things simple for travelers. While there isn't a traditional ticket office, passengers can conveniently collect pre-purchased tickets from accessible ticket machines available on-site. Unfortunately, these machines aren't equipped with accessibility features, so plan accordingly if you need assistance.

Notably, the station provides an induction loop for the hearing impaired. While the station does not offer waiting rooms, seating areas, or refreshment facilities, you will find a reliable CCTV system ensuring passenger safety. The lack of certain amenities like toilets and shops might seem inconvenient, but the efficiency of the facilities offered does cater to basic travel needs.

If you need help during your visit, customer help points can be found at the station. For those planning ahead, Passenger Assist services allow travelers to book assistance up to two hours before their journey. More information can be found here.

Getting Around: Transportation Links

Onward travel is easy from Duffield with various transport links available. Whether you're catching a connecting bus or waiting for a rail replacement service, information is readily accessible to plan your journey. Bus services pick up at the junction of Station Road, making transitions simple for travelers keen on reaching other local destinations without hassle.

For those interested in cycling, Duffield offers bicycle storage facilities, albeit with limited sheltered spaces. It's an efficient way to explore the area further or cycle to and from the station as part of your commute.

Facilities at Butlers Lane

Butlers Lane is a modest station that ensures essential services are available for travelers. While it does have ticket machines for purchasing or collecting online tickets, it lacks some modern amenities like accessible ticket machines and smartcard validation. Fortunately, there are staff members present during specific hours, notably on Fridays and weekends, to assist with journey planning and passenger needs. The station even prides itself on its Secure Station accreditation, ensuring safety and peace of mind for all passengers.

Amenities and Accessibility

While the station doesn’t boast conveniences like refreshment facilities or accessible toilets, it offers basic seating and a waiting area. Travelers intending to cycle have a few bike stands at their disposal. In terms of accessibility, Butlers Lane is classified as a Category C station, indicating that step-free access is not available throughout. Travelers in need of assistance should make themselves known to conductors in advance for easier boarding.

Seamless Travel Connections

Although facilities such as car parking, shops, or ATMs are unavailable, Butlers Lane does offer robust connections to surrounding areas through different modes of transport. Rail replacement services are conveniently located on Lichfield Road, and taxis can be easily snagged with a quick call — Sutton Radio and Parkers are just a couple of options available. For those looking to continue their journey via bus, details are readily accessible online in printable formats for ease of planning.
